吱吱喔喔
这个作者很懒,什么都没留下…
展开
-
Elasticsearch 中使用MustNot等同于不等于遇到的坑
1、在写关键词推荐时,需要把当前文章过滤掉,不能再推荐自己的文章,所以再es中需要用到MustNot属性查询/// 服务中心es检索if (!if (!});但是查询时报400转义后的查询参数对象如下:"query": {"bool": {"term": {],原创 2024-01-27 12:06:41 · 599 阅读 · 0 评论 -
elasticsearch 中热词使用遇到的坑
elasticsearch 中热词使用遇到的坑,根据定义的检索字段查询热词报400原创 2024-01-18 16:57:22 · 491 阅读 · 0 评论 -
elasticsearch 中 minimum_should_match 参数使用避坑
在 Elasticsearch (ES) 中,布尔查询(Boolean Query)是一种查询类型,它允许你组合多个查询子句以控制搜索结果的匹配逻辑。minimum_should_match 是布尔查询中一个重要的参数,用于指定至少应该匹配的子句数量。minimum_should_match 的值可以是一个具体的数字,也可以是一个百分比。它的具体含义取决于查询中的 should 子句的数量。当 minimum_should_match 是一个整数时,它表示至少需要匹配的 should 子句数量。原创 2023-12-12 15:30:00 · 849 阅读 · 0 评论 -
elasticsearch中LessThen遇到的坑
但是通过var queryDslJson = elasticSearchManager.GetQueryDslJson(searchRequest);转json得到的内容如下:LessThen后参数内容转义成2.0了,所以查询没有达到预期原创 2023-12-08 15:35:38 · 333 阅读 · 0 评论 -
删除单个es数据
【代码】删除单个es数据。原创 2023-12-05 15:21:01 · 65 阅读 · 0 评论 -
elasticSearch 接口实现查询热词统计
那么对于实际开发中,需要对接前端,展示到自己项目中的前端页面中,这就需要我们熟悉elasticsearch工具的接口规则。2、查询es文档数据的输入查询参数对象input。可以看到统计出来十条热词的搜索次数和对应名称。"size":10, //查询多少条数据。1、首先是创建插入es中后期供查询的数据。如下:可以实现接口的开发统计。原创 2023-11-06 11:04:10 · 452 阅读 · 0 评论 -
ElasticSearch 统计搜索热词
"categoryLabel" : "装配机器人工作站及装配线","categoryLabel" : "装配机器人工作站及装配线","categoryLabel" : "机器人控制软件","categoryLabel" : "特种机器人","categoryLabel" : "特种机器人","title" : "氧化锆 陶瓷涂料 耐火材料","companyName" : "艾克斯有限公司","companyName" : "艾克斯有限公司","categoryLabel" : "特种机器人",原创 2023-10-30 10:11:10 · 736 阅读 · 0 评论 -
elasticSearch put全局更新和单个字段更新语法
PUT /索引名/[类型名]/文档id"age":28"title" : "金刚石砂轮","categoryLabel" : "特种机器人","companyName" : "郑州金谷粮食机械工程设备有限公司","title" : "金刚石砂轮","categoryLabel" : "特种机器人","companyName" : "郑州金谷粮食机械工程设备有限公司",更新单个字段使用post和_update方式POST /索引名/[类型名]/文档id/_update。原创 2023-10-24 14:04:53 · 844 阅读 · 1 评论